Nice sammich (4 veggie peeps)
Two slices of fresh granary bread (I think this is rye in the US).
Cheapy laughing cow cheese spread
Spring onion
Heinz Ploughmans pickle (Branstons is shite)
Cracked black pepper.
Quorn Deli chicken flavoured wafer thin slices (2-4)
One slice of vintage farmhouse mature cheddar
cracked black pepper.
Lettuce (not iceberg)
Spread the cheese spread thickly on each slice of bread.
Chop Spring onions up nice and fine and sprinkle into the cheese spread, add pepper onto the surface of the cheese spread too.
Layer of Ploughmans pickle.
Slice Of cheese
Lettuce
Quorn slices.
Put the pieces together and you have a really great sanmmich which might kill you with it's calorie count.
